Abstract

Across much of northern Europe, there is a traditional link between thunderstorms and the mass appearance of thrips migrating from cereal crops. The link is reflected in the common names for thrips in seven countries. This association could be a coincidence because cereal thrips migrate in warm weather in summer when thunderstorms are common, but personal observations and an earlier study indicate that a causative link is likely. The possibility that electric fields from thunderstorms affect the behaviour of cereal thrips is discussed.
